GM Summary, Sunday 5th Week TT05 |
Summary of GM, Sunday 5th Week Trinity Term 2005 Keyboard Motion: Motion passed with no opposition. JCR will buy keyboard and related equipment totalling £820. Coffee Machine Motion: Motion passed with no opposition. JCR will purchase coffee machine for around £1000, which will be put in the JCR Social Room where the big photocopier is currently. Fair-trade Motion Motion passed by 33 votes to 0, with 1 abstention. Fair-trade tea, coffee and chocolate will be bought from tradecraft.co.uk, stocked in the JCR Shop for a trial period and sold at cost price. JCR Opt-out Levy Motion Motion passed by 27 votes to 1, with 3 abstentions. Magdalen Homeless Action and Oxford Aid to the Balkans will be removed from the levies form next Michaelmas, although the option will be there for MHA to be reinstated if it is successfully restarted. Arts Festival Motion Motion passed by 20 votes to 3, with 7 abstentions. The Arts Festival Committee will become a permanent sub-committee of the JCR Committee, providing a mechanism for continuity in future years but without the JCR Committee interfering in the organisation of the Arts Festival.
